HIS 348 - Asian Studies

Institution:
National University
Subject:
Description:
(Prerequisites: ENG 100/101) Overview of contemporary Asian history and culture focusing on the diversity of Asian societies. Includes distribution of political power, ideological and structural stratification between East and West, impact of "Orientalism" in global context, impact ofimperialism, effects of sexual and religious stratification, and discussion of political and religious differences.
